Duties

This job description is illustrative only and is not a comprehensive listing of all job functions performed. The following are essential duties for this position, performed with or without reasonable accommodation:

Primary

Is responsible for coordinating with other city departments to schedule all repairs to city assets and vehicles. Candidates will be the primary contact and liaison between the Fleet maintenance department and all other city departments for vehicle/equipment services.

Reports detailed explanations to other city departments on past, current, and future repairs needed on city vehicles/equipment to respective department’s heads.

Works with the Fleet shop foreperson to establish a “promised timeline” on vehicle/equipment services. Handles any additional calls or emails regarding promised timeline overages to ensure departments are updated on vehicle repair status.

Notifies shop foreperson of incoming services and assists shop foreperson in dispatching services and emergency repairs.

Greets city employees in a timely professional manner and obtains all necessary vehicle information at the time of vehicle drop-off.

Refers to vehicle/equipment service history, inspects vehicles/equipment and confers with Fleet maintenance director if additional repairs are needed.

Is responsible for the sale of surplus or obsolete city assets that have been properly declared surplus.

Required to be on call for emergency Fleet Maintenance situations during or after work hours Monday- Friday.

Reviews repair orders to ensure that work is completed, and any additional work performed has been noted. Closes Fleet repair orders as necessary.

Keeps monthly up to date preventative maintenance schedule for all city vehicles and equipment.

Ensures that vehicles on the Fleet maintenance lot are in the proper parking areas, locked, and the keys are correctly marked and put away.

Secondary

Assists Fleet Maintenance director with new vehicle/equipment orders for capital purchases.

Advises city employees on the proper care for vehicles/equipment, and the importance of maintaining vehicles/equipment in accordance with manufacturer specifications.

Periodically assist Fleet Maintenance technicians with any necessary repairs or tests.

Assists Shop Foreperson in implementing quality control procedures to ensure repairs are performed correctly the first time.

Works with parts coordinator and shop foreperson to ensure hours, repair remarks, and parts are documented on all work orders.

Job Requirements

Associate degree (A.A.) in automotive technology or equivalent from two-year College or technical school; or two years related experience and/or training in the automotive field; or equivalent combination of education and experience.

Demonstrated ability to write routine reports, procedures, manuals, and correspondence.

Ability to add, subtract, multiply and divide in all units of measure, using whole numbers, common fractions and decimals. Ability to compute rate, ratio and percent and to draw and interpret bar graphs.

Ability to calculate figures and amounts such as discounts, interest, commissions, proportions, percentages, area, circumference and volume. Ability to apply concepts of basic algebra and geometry.

Valid Driver's License CDL Class A or B, preferred

Difficulty of Work and Personal Work Relationship

Difficulty of Work

This position requires the ability to read and interpret documents such as safety rules, operating and maintenance instructions and procedure manuals.

Incumbent required to solve problems and deal with a variety of concrete variables in situations where only limited standardization exists. This position interprets a variety of instructions furnished in written, oral, diagram or schedule form.

Incumbent to define problems, collect data, establish facts and draw valid conclusions. Incumbent will interpret an extensive variety of technical instructions in mathematical or diagram form and deal with several abstract and concrete variables.

Incumbent must be able to lift 50 pounds and may be exposed to various chemicals used in an automotive repair facility.

Normal work hours will be 8am-3pm Monday-Friday with the ability to take after hours calls on an emergency basis.

Personal Work Relationships

This position works closely alongside the Fleet maintenance director, Shop foreperson, office manager, and inventory coordinator. Incumbent needs the ability to speak effectively before groups of customers or employees of an organization to effectively present information and respond to questions from groups of managers, clients, customers and the general public.
